How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ablet works:
Each Fenela T 100mg/8mg tablet combines aceclofenac and thiocolchicoside to provide analgesia and muscle relaxation.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Fenela T 100mg/8mg tablets with alcohol is not advisable.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Fenela T 100mg/8m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the potential adv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Physician consultation is recommended.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on the use of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ablet while breastfeeding is currently l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by side effects associated with Fenela T 100mg/8mg tablets.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should use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Severe kidney disease contraindicates the use of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ablets; phys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with liver impairment should use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Severe hepatic dysfunction contraindicates its use. Consult a physician. Regular liver function assessments are recommended during treatment.
What if you forget to take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Fenela T 100mg/8mg Tablet d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.
